In adiabatic process, the work involved during expansion or compression of an ideal gas is given by :

A

`nC_(v)DeltaT`

B

`(nR)/(gamma-1)(T_(2)-T_(1))`

C

`-nRP_("ext")[(T_(2)P_(1)-T_(1)P_(2))/(P_(1)P_(2))]`

D

`-2.303 " RT log "(V_(2))/(V_(1))`

Text Solution

Verified by Experts

The correct Answer is:
A, B, C

`DeltaU-q+w=0+w=w`
`w=nintC_(vm)dT`
`w=(nR)/(gamma-1)(T_(2)-T_(1))`
`w=-nR " "P_("ext")(T_(2)/(P_(2))-(T_(1))/(P_(1)))`
